blob: 7ccd9d5596c3037bc99526bd3bd11cf2ee4b65bb [file] [log] [blame]
Damien Martin-Guillerezd019eea2015-07-24 12:40:48 +00001# Scripts for building Bazel releases
2package(default_visibility = ["//visibility:private"])
3
4sh_library(
5 name = "relnotes",
6 srcs = ["relnotes.sh"],
7)
8
9sh_test(
10 name = "relnotes_test",
11 srcs = ["relnotes_test.sh"],
12 data = [
13 "testenv.sh",
14 "//:git",
15 "//src/test/shell:bashunit",
16 ],
17 shard_count = 2,
18 tags = ["need_git"],
19 deps = [
20 ":relnotes",
21 ],
22)
Damien Martin-Guillerezfa15d392015-07-28 15:54:40 +000023
24sh_library(
25 name = "release",
26 srcs = [
27 "common.sh",
28 "release.sh",
29 ],
30 deps = [":relnotes"],
31)
32
Damien Martin-Guillerez6ac7bd52015-07-30 09:32:19 +000033sh_test(
34 name = "release_test",
35 srcs = ["release_test.sh"],
36 data = [
37 "testenv.sh",
38 "//:git",
39 "//src/test/shell:bashunit",
40 ],
41 tags = ["need_git"],
42 deps = [":release"],
43)